November in Ixtapa, Mexico offers a delightful blend of warm temperatures and moderate humidity, making it an ideal time for travelers. The maximum temperature reaches a pleasant 31°C (88°F), while the average temperature hovers around 25°C (77°F). Evenings cool off to a comfortable 17°C (63°F), perfect for strolls along the beach. With an average of 30 mm (1.2 in) of rainfall spread over 4 days, visitors can expect some refreshing showers interspersed among sunny skies. At 74% humidity, the air remains pleasantly balmy, inviting guests to enjoy the natural beauty and vibrant culture of this coastal paradise.

In November, Ixtapa experiences a notable shift as the heavy rains of summer begin to taper off, bringing a precipitation total of 30 mm (1.2 in) over approximately 4 days of rainfall. This marks a significant decline compared to the deluge of the preceding months, particularly August and September, where rainfall reached peaks of 382 mm (15.0 in) and 358 mm (14.1 in), respectively. In November, Ixtapa, Mexico experiences a UV Index of 9, placing it in the very high exposure category, with a burn time of just 15 minutes for unprotected skin. This marks a slight decrease from the extreme levels observed in the preceding months of summer, where UV Index readings consistently peaked at 13. In Ixtapa, Mexico, November sees a return to 11 hours of daylight, marking a transition that resonates with the patterns of earlier months. Following a gradual increase during the spring and summer, where daylight peaks at 13 hours in May, June, and July, the days begin to shorten as fall sets in. The steady decline continues post-summer, bringing the daylight back down to 12 hours in August and September, before further narrowing to 11 hours in October and November. As the year winds down, daylight diminishes to 10 hours in December, hinting at the seasonal changes ahead.
